職案人

求職・歴史・仏教などについて掲載するつもりだが、自分の思いつきが多いブログだよ。適当に付き合って下さい。

絶対値を取得する

2022年01月19日 | Ruby3.0.1
絶対値


【開発環境】
OS:Win10(64ビット)
Ruby 3.0.1
VSCodeバージョン: 1.57.1

【absメソッド】
数値に対する絶対値を求めるには、Numericクラスのabsメソッドを使う

例文
num = (-5).abs

サンプルプログラム
コメント
  • X
  • Facebookでシェアする
  • はてなブックマークに追加する
  • LINEでシェアする

文字コードに対応する文字を取得する

2022年01月16日 | Ruby3.0.1
文字コードに対応する文字を取得する


【開発環境】
OS:Win10(64ビット)
Ruby 3.0.1
VSCodeバージョン: 1.57.1

【chrメソッド】
文字コードは 0 から 255 までの範囲の整数となっています。ここでは文字コードから文字を取得する方法を確認します。Integerクラスで用意されている「chr」メソッドを使います。

実際の使い方
str = 68.chr

サンプルプログラム
コメント
  • X
  • Facebookでシェアする
  • はてなブックマークに追加する
  • LINEでシェアする

整数を文字列へ変換する

2022年01月12日 | Ruby3.0.1
整数を文字列へ変換する


【開発環境】
OS:Win10(64ビット)
Ruby 3.0.1
VSCodeバージョン: 1.57.1

【整数を文字列へ変換する方法】
Integerクラスの「to_s」メソッドを使う

・例文
str = 12.to_s
この場合は変数「str」には文字列として「12」が格納されます。

また10進数ではなく文字列に変換する時の基数を指定することが出来ます。
to_s(base)

サンプルプログラム
コメント
  • X
  • Facebookでシェアする
  • はてなブックマークに追加する
  • LINEでシェアする

四捨五入などの方法で整数へ変換する

2022年01月11日 | Ruby3.0.1
四捨五入などの方法で整数へ変換する


【開発環境】
OS:Win10(64ビット)
Ruby 3.0.1
VSCodeバージョン: 1.57.1

【roundメソッド】
小数点以下を四捨五入して整数に変換する方法として、Numericクラスのroundメソッドがある。

サンプルプログラム

コメント
  • X
  • Facebookでシェアする
  • はてなブックマークに追加する
  • LINEでシェアする

数値クラスを変換する

2022年01月10日 | Ruby3.0.1
数値クラスを変換する


【開発環境】
OS:Win10(64ビット)
Ruby 3.0.1
VSCodeバージョン: 1.57.1

【「to_f」メソッド】
整数を浮動小数点数に変換するメソッド
・書式
num = 10.to_f

【「to_i」メソッド】
浮動小数点数を整数に変換するメソッド
・書式
num = 12.67.to_i

また「to_i」メソッドと同じ利用方法として「truncate」メソッドが用意されています。

サンプルプログラム
コメント
  • X
  • Facebookでシェアする
  • はてなブックマークに追加する
  • LINEでシェアする